Eva Draw (ED)
Eva Draw, born in Russia, received her ballet training at the prestigious Bolshoi Ballet School and the State Academy of Theatrical Arts in Russia. From the time of her graduation from the Ballet School in 1979, she enjoyed a successful career as a Principal Dancer with the Moscow City Ballet, Stanislavsky Ballet and the Israel Ballet until 1993. Throughout this time she toured extensively, performing in countries such as Japan, Italy, England, Germany, Switzerland, Egypt and the United States.
Ms. Draw immigrated to Canada in 1993 and a year later was accepted to the Teacher Training Program for Professional Dancers at Canada’s National Ballet School. Upon her graduation in 1995, she joined NBS as an artistic staff member where she currently teaches ballet and is a Senior Student Advisor.
Eva has been a guest teacher at ballet schools throughout Canada and the United States and has most recently taught at the Royal Danish Ballet School in Copenhagen, Denmark and the Nordic Seminar in Helsinki, Finland and has been a judge at the Youth America Grand Prix in New York City. Ms. Draw is an Associate Member with both the R.A.D and Cecchetti Associations.
Presently Ms. Draw is working with The Royal Danish Ballet as teacher and coach.
